EWY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2015 in Review

226 of the 3,753 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ares MSCI South Korea ETF (EWY) for Q1 2015, worth a combined $2.4B — down 3.4% from $2.49B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 40 funds opened new EWY positions and 35 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 74 added to existing stakes and 67 trimmed.

The largest buyer was State of Tennessee, Department of Treasury, adding an estimated $71.9M. The largest seller was Prudential plc, exiting entirely with an estimated $236M sold.
